Transaction d642fa76fc7b63e7e9327726dec80a5f55612f3f4c11eae9e0cdd2809abdfcfd

1 Input
2 Outputs
  • d642fa76fc7b63e7e9327726dec80a5f55612f3f4c11eae9e0cdd2809abdfcfd:0
  • value  15882120
    address  3N4EXwfNpWpPeaTyG1y7ifnCXqPdXngFeZ
  • d642fa76fc7b63e7e9327726dec80a5f55612f3f4c11eae9e0cdd2809abdfcfd:1
  • value  324159739
    address  12o8XbGRjszE8YhLkMtV8Mb5aVA2MJDn9s